Scottish Parliamentary elections were held on May 3, 2007.
The composition of the Scottish Parliament immediately after the election was:
| Party | Number of MSPs |
|---|
| Scottish National Party | 47 |
| Scottish Labour Party | 46 |
| Scottish Conservative Party | 17 |
| Scottish Liberal Democrats | 16 |
| Scottish Greens | 2 |
| Independent | 1 |
| Total | 129 |
Alex Salmond, MSP for Gordon, was appointed First Minister on May 16, 2007, as the head of a Minority Administration.
THE CABINET
| Office | Name | Term |
|---|
| First Minister | Alex Salmond | 2007-2011 |
Deputy First Minister Cabinet Secretary for Health | Nicola Sturgeon | 2007-2011 |
| Cabinet Secretary for Justice | Kenny MacAskill | 2007-2011 |
Cabinet Secretary for Rural Affairs and the Environment | Richard Lochhead | 2007-2011 |
Cabinet Secretary for Education and Lifelong Learning | Fiona Hyslop Michael Russell | 2007-2009 2009-2011 |
Cabinet Secretary for Finance and Sustainable Growth | John Swinney | 2007-2011 |
LAW OFFICERS
| Office | Name | Term |
|---|
| Lord Advocate | Elish Angiolina QC | 2007-2011 |
| Solicitor General | John Beckett QC | 2007-2011 |
